But, it is important to understand that a database index does not store the values in the other columns of the same table. The database downloads and samples are in the sql server. But the librarian puts books on the shelves in the order in which they are obtained by the librar. If the table has millions of rows, without an index, the data. If we dont have an index then you need to read 1 block in the best case, and all the blocks in the worst case. First, you should take care to always leave your database in a consistent state at the end of every transaction. In this tutorial, you will learn how to use the oracle create index statement to create a new index on one or more columns of a. The worlds most popular open source database mysql. Query store is used to keep track of query performance. Download the adventureworks sample database for sql server from the following github repository. Sql server azure sql database azure synapse analytics sql dw parallel data warehouse this topic describes how to enable a disabled index in sql server 2019 15. A nonclustered index can be defined on a table or view with a clustered index or on a heap. Documentation for sample databases and links to samples for microsoft sql. Dec 21, 2016 create clustered indexes clustered index design guidelines.
This erd displays tables, columns, data types, relationships, primary keys, foreign keys, and indexes. Download scientific diagram an example of a database index. Download access database tutorials blue claw database. Just as the index in this guide helps you locate information faster than if there were no index, an oracle database index provides a faster access path to table data. A database index is a data structure that improves the speed of data retrieval operations on a. The image will be saved in a folder and its path will be saved into database. An index in a database is very similar to an index in the back of a book. A database table can have one or more indexes associated with it. For example, if you want to reference all pages in a book that discusses a certain topic, you first refer to the index, which lists all the topics alphabetically and are then referred to one or more specific page numbers. I was once working on a database where a series of operations took about eight days to complete. Download free database and database management systems. An index might be useful if you have so many values with equal b values that they cant be located in a few blocks. Indexes are special lookup tables that the database search engine can use to speed up data retrieval.
But they havent been arranged all together in one document and could not be selected by specific queries. Sql server azure sql database azure synapse analytics sql dw parallel data warehouse available index types. At the end of the tutorial, we will show you how to connect to the sample database using the sqlite3 tool. An index database idb could be an useful tool to find indices for a required application, adapted to a selected sensor. Illustrates how to add drop indexes using query and table component. Indexing in databases set 1 indexing is a way to optimize the performance of a database by minimizing the number of disk accesses required when a query is processed. In a data warehouse, there are generally no updates and batched inserts, making it easier to create indexes, and lots and lots of queries, which get sped up with lots of indexes. This is part of the table definition, so you need to recreate the table to do this. A very simple example of html 5 offline database indexeddb. Imagine a huge library like, old fashioned physical library with thousands of paper books. For example, if you want to reference all pages in a book that discusses a certain topic, you first refer to the index, which lists all the topics alphabetically and. Net mvc and save the form data into ms sql database. If you drop a table, then all associated indexes are dropped. Title download db html setup guide pdf setup guide.
There are four types of database index, and these are bitmap index, dense index, sparse index and covering index. Finding for the database templates that suit your preferences. The create index statement is used to create indexes in tables. There are many excellent and interesting sample databases available, that you can.
Access database is a database built using microsoft office access software. Many situations where query performance needs to be improved e. Command line client read the mysql documentation c. A table can have more than one index built from it. One of the new javascript apis that html5 has to offer is the indexeddb api. One of the best ways to learn how to do anything new including software apis. For the time being, only the languages of manuscripts are identified in the database. Click the following button download the sample database script. The price index allows us to search for the items by price.
In the past, i wrote a post about the web storage api which is a simple keyvalue dictionary that is stored in the web browser and persists data. By looking at the longest running queries and running them through a query plan generator we realized the database could benefit from a new index. It is also considered as a set of related data and the way it is organized. Then, we will give you the links to download the sample database and its diagram. Indexeddb is a full blown index database which adds more offline capabilities to web applications. Download the excel template and create your database. Enable indexes and constraints sql server microsoft docs. Now, you should be familiar with the bikestores sample database and ready to load it into the sql server. Simply put, an index is a pointer to data in a table. Our sample database is a modernized version of microsofts northwind. Users have to enter product information and select the image.
This locator points to the data row in the clustered index or heap having the key value. As per msdn, the worldwideimporters database can be useful for testing new functionality available with sql server 2016 including archive tables can be stretched to azure for longterm retention, reducing storage cost and improving manageability. Indexes are used to retrieve data from the database more quickly than otherwise. For legal information, see the legal notices for help with using mysql, please visit the mysql forums, where you can discuss your issues with other mysql users. How to create and use indexes in oracle database oracle all. An index is a small copy of a database table sorted by key values. Free ms access template samples for small business company, non profit organization and personal student. When you create a combined index you should put the column that is most likely to be searched first in the combined index. In this post we will see how we can upload file in asp. This depends partly on what the database is to be used for, since in general indexes slow down inserts and updates and speed up queries. It contains a navigation menu with which you can configure the information, update the database, manage it, put and remove filters and delete the entire database when you want just pressing a button.
An index is defined by a field expression that you specify when you create the index. An indexdatabase idb could be an useful tool to find indices for a required application, adapted to a selected sensor. Learn mysql create index statement by practical examples. This is a database containing a class to partially mimic the functionality of a vb standard picturebox control. Indexes are optional structures, associated with tables and clusters, which allow sql queries to execute more quickly. In addition to this, it is also a collection of schemes, tables, queries, and reports. Eventually, however, the index database will identify the language or languages of every object that incorporates the written word. An indexdata base idb could be an useful tool to find indices for a required application, adapted to a selected sensor. Unlike other database systems, oracle does not automatically create an index for the foreign key columns. There are hundreds of shelves and they are all numbered. Extract all files to a new directory updated november 6th, 2000 download the access web access 97. It is a data structure technique which is used to quickly locate and access the data in a database. Just as the index in this guide helps you locate information faster than if there were no index, an oracle database index provides a.
This worst case example is also your hint to solve question 1b. Best practices to follow with database indexes closed ask question. Aug 10, 2017 there are no clustered indexes in oracle database. Latin, for example, returns 233 results, so you might want to add another filter to your search. A database is simply considered as a collection of data.
A database index allows a query to efficiently retrieve data from a database. The example will contain a form with product information and its image. What are indexes in relational databases and what is their. Sqlite sample database and its diagram in pdf format. A sample database explaining how to track record changes in one or more table. How to create and use indexes in oracle database oracle. In relational databases, a table is a list of rows. The keys are a fancy term for the values we want to look up in the index. In bitmap index, most of the data is stored by bulk in bitmap. There are many excellent and interesting sample databases available, that you can use as a template or pattern to design your own databases.
Download access database examples demonstrating usefull programming techniques. Without an index, query languages like sql may have to scan the entire table from top to bottom to choose relevant rows. A structure preserving database encryption scheme a new simple and. Database administrators stack exchange is a question and answer site for database professionals who wish to improve their database skills and learn from others in the community. The data model is kept simple and comes with only 5 tables. You save the list after the edit by clearing the object store and then writing out the new list. For example, if you have a database table with a list of people, a common query would be to lookup someone by name. People often ask where can they get the database and how they can install it. To drop an index, use the sql statement drop index. These examples will show you how to perform tasks ranging from something as simple as applying datatables to an html table, right the way through to doing serverside processing with pipelining and custom plug in functions.
Download and install sql server 2016 sample databases. Sep 18, 2014 this article explains the basic knowledge about the browser databases that comes in handy when working with the html 5 offline application to create, edit, modify or delete the data of a table in databases indexeddb and websql. If all you need is a quick, easy, friendly database for demos, and to follow along with code samples here on the blog, this is all you probably need. How to download the stack overflow database brent ozar. The following table lists the types of indexes available in sql server and.
Oracle create index creating indexes for one or more columns. The index that you will be creating should be a key value that is not updated all the time. Net is a free database management tool for multiple databases. Although the query is fast, the database has to scan all the rows of the table until it finds the row. Download database examples of microsoft access templates. We open a cursor on the index and pass in the range. Jul 07, 2018 securities and exchange commission sec edgar database which contains regulatory filings from publiclytraded us corporations. Expands to a 10gb database called stackoverflow2010 with data from the years 2008 to 2010. The software is available as a media or ftp request for those customers who own a valid oracle database product license for any edition. The software is designed to work only on windows pcs. Get the adventureworks sample database for sql server. Title, download db, html setup guide, pdf setup guide.
Indexes are related to specific tables and consist of one or more keys. Let us see where we can download them and how we can install them. For example, suppose that you are using indexeddb to store a list of items that you allow the user to edit. In the database interaction, we open the object store on the transaction as usual, then we open the price index on the object store. Sample database erd erd diagrams are an important tool for data professionals. In database systems, an index idx is a data structure defined on columns in a database table to significantly speed up data retrieval operations. Each index row in the nonclustered index contains the nonclustered key value and a row locator. This article explains the basic knowledge about the browser databases that comes in handy when working with the html 5 offline application to create, edit, modify or delete the data of a table in databases indexeddb and websql. In this tutorial, you will learn how to utilize sqlite index to query data faster, speed up. Securities and exchange commission sec edgar database which contains regulatory filings from publiclytraded us corporations. Aug 07, 2019 in this post we will see how we can upload file in asp. An essential guide to sqlite indexes sqlite tutorial. I always use microsoft provided sample databases for my demonstrations. These examples will show you how to perform tasks ranging from something as simple as applying datatables to an html table, right the way through to doing serverside processing with pipelining and custom plugin functions.
119 114 1562 387 285 1345 1481 797 1440 978 413 106 1389 1478 925 817 613 137 797 1208 489 14 1200 801 885 718 213 24 1109